Metal-Free Temperature-Controlled Regiodivergent Borylative Cyclizations of Enynes: BCl 3 -Promoted Skeletal Rearrangement.

Ana MiliánManuel Ángel Fernández-RodríguezEstíbaliz MerinoPatricia García-GarcíaPatricia García-García
Published in: Angewandte Chemie (International ed. in English) (2022)
Metal-free borylative cyclization of biphenyl-embedded 1,3,5-trien-7-ynes in the presence of simple and inexpensive BCl 3 provided synthetically useful borylated building blocks. The outcome of the process depends on the reaction temperature, with borylated phenanthrenes obtained at 60 °C and phenanthrene-fused borylated cyclobutanes formed at 0 °C. Based on DFT calculations, a mechanism for these novel transformations has been proposed, which involves an uncommon skeletal rearrangement, including migration of a methyl group and alkyne fragmentation, unprecedented in BCl 3 -promoted cyclization reactions.
